sounds like it's also been updated to xpsp2.  she can try checking the read 
messages in plain text only box on the read tab of the outlook express 
options if outlook express is what she is using to read email.

Hi All,
I just received a request from a friend.
The tech where she works installed access on her computer. Now she is having
a problem reading email. When she opens a message she must tab once then use
insert/down arrow to read. Any ideas on how to get it back to auto read when
she opens the message?
